It's not a matter of fundamental mode crystals being "better" than overtone crystals. It is just a matter of applicability. The 8051 oscillator circuit is meant to make a crystal resonate at its fundamental frequency. If you want to make a crystal resonate at its third (or fifth) overtone, you *have* to incorporate some tuned circuit. In principal this is possible with any crystal, although devices meant for overtone oscillation might be cut slightly different. Most manufacturers don't make crystals with fundamental frequencies higher than about 30 - 35 MHz, because they are much more difficult to make (the higher the frequency, the smaller/thinner the crystal).
